How Common Is The Last Name Franham? popularity and diffusion

The last name Franham is the 3,432,070th most widely held family name on earth. It is borne by around 1 in 220,834,725 people. This sur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 97 percent of Franham reside; 67 percent reside in South America and 67 percent reside in Luso-South America.

The surname Franham is most frequently held in Brazil, where it is carried by 22 people, or 1 in 9,730,651. In Brazil Franham is most numerous in: São Paulo, where 91 percent live and Santa Catarina, where 9 percent live. Not including Brazil this last name exists in 2 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 30 percent live and England, where 3 percent live.
